network: Don't redefine error codes if they already exist in errno.h
Since the errno.h values don't match the error codes that winsock returns, map the winsock error codes to the errno ones, to make sure explicit checks against AVERROR(x) match. Signed-off-by: Martin Storsjö <martin@martin.st>
